## Onboarding: Stagecharm Seat-Map Renderer

Welcome aboard. You'll be working on the seat-map renderer used by the Pellwick Theatre booking flow. The renderer takes a venue layout JSON and draws an interactive SVG with live availability; pricing tiers and accessibility seats get distinct styling tokens from the Stagecharm design kit. Clone the sandbox repo, run the fixture venue, and confirm hover states before touching production layouts. Questions about layout schemas or rendering quirks go to the platform lead at the address below.

billing contact of bawep-tajeg = tamath.silion.fraok@olvarqsoft.local

**Vendor note: Pushgrove fan-out backpressure**

Pushgrove (our notification fan-out vendor) throttles delivery when our publish rate exceeds the contracted ceiling. Support: if customers report delayed notifications, check the Pushgrove status panel before filing a bug. Backpressure events clear automatically within ten minutes. Do not retry manually — it worsens queuing. For persistent throttling, contact their operations desk.

pager mailbox: holius@nelvrogrid.internal

MEMO — Sales Leads Only

Effective immediately, hiring in the Coastal Accounts division is frozen. No exceptions, no backfills without sign-off from Dara Quennel. Open requisitions are pulled as of Friday. Pipeline commitments stand; redistribute coverage among current reps. Do not discuss externally or with candidates already in process — recruiting will handle those conversations. Questions go to your regional director, not HR directly. The rationale is outlined in the confidential note below.

confidential, kaweg-tawef: The western region missed its Ralvan quota by 57.6 percent last quarter. Framirix Holdings plans to lower the Eliox list price by 24.6 percent in January. The board signed off on a budget of $446.6 million for Project Zorvan. The renewal with Ralvanox Freight closes at $283.1 million a year, 20.2 percent below the last contract.